Clinical significance and expression of glucocorticoid receptor α,β mRNAs in infant wheezing

摘要: 目的 研究婴幼儿喘息患儿外周血单个核细胞(peripheral blood mononuclear cells,PBMC)中糖皮质激素受体(glucocorticoid receptor,GR)αmRNA和GRβmRNA表达水平的变化,为选择性应用糖皮质激素(glucocorticoid,GC)和早期干预提供实验依据。 方法 选取2015年9月—2018年1月绍兴市人民医院儿内科住院的50例婴幼儿喘息(重症19例)和25例对照组进行研究。研究对象入院后次日晨空腹抽取静脉血2 mL,采用Ficoll密度梯度离心法分离PBMC,逆转录-聚合酶链反应(RT-PCR)法检测PBMC中GRαmRNA和GRβmRNA表达量。 结果 婴幼儿喘息重度组GRαmRNA表达量显著高于对照组(中位数2.870×10-2 vs.0.266×10-2,U=2.204,P=0.028),与轻度组(中位数0.865×10-2)比较差异无统计学意义(U=0.650,P=0.516);重度组GRβmRNA表达量(中位数0.057×10-2)显著高于轻度组和对照组(中位数0.003×10-2、0.001×10-2),差异有统计学意义(U=3.388,P<0.001;U=3.969,P<0.001);重度组GRα/β比值(中位数25.900×10-2)显著低于轻度组和对照组(中位数780.800×10-2,U=2.708,P=0.007;98.000×10-2,U=2.192,P=0.028),恢复期GRα/β比值(中位数253.500×10-2)较急性期(中位数51.100×10-2)显著升高(U=2.084,P=0.037)。临床症状严重度评分与GRβmRNA之间存在显著正相关(r=0.762,P=0.029),与GRα/β比值之间存在显著负相关(r=-0.760,P=0.037)。 结论 重度婴幼儿喘息主要表现为GRβmRNA表达量增加,GRα/β比值降低。随着临床症状评分的升高,GRβmRNA表达量增加,GRα/β比值下降。

Abstract: Objective To study the changes of the expression of GRα, β mRNAs in peripheral blood mononuclear cells(PBMC) and provide scientific basis for the selective application of GC and early rational intervention in infant wheezing. Methods All subjects were taken 2 mL peripheral venous blood to separate PBMC in the morning after admission. PBMC was separated by Ficoll-Hypaque method. The expression levels of GRαand GRβ mRNAs in PBMC were identified by RT-PCR. Results The expression of GRα mRNA in severe cases were significantly higher than that in the control group(median value 2.870×10-2 vs. 0.266×10-2,U=2.204, P=0.028), and no significant difference compared with the mild group(median value 0.865×10-2, U=0.650, P=0.516). The expression of GRβ mRNA in severe group was significantly higher than that in mild group and control group(median value 0.057×10-2 vs. 0.003×10-2 vs. 0.001×10-2, U=3.388, P<0.001; U=3.969, P<0.001). The ratio of GRα/β in severe group was significantly lower than that in mild group and control group(median value 25.900×10-2 vs. 780.800×10-2 vs. 98×10-2, U=2.708, P=0.007; U=2.192, P=0.028), while in recovery phase was significantly higher than in acute stage(median value 253.500×10-2 vs. 51.100×10-2, U=2.084, P=0.037). There was a significant positive correlation between clinical severity score and GRβmRNA(r=0.762, P=0.029), and a significant negative correlation with GRα/β ratio(r=-0.760, P=0.037). Conclusion The expression of GR is mainly showed the increase of GRβmRNA and the decrease of GRα/βratio in severe children. With the increase of clinical symptom score, the expression of GRβmRNA increased, and the ratio of GRα/β decreased in infant wheezing.-
